Output de5f29dadac128e6285d4e16d2a823845948e4d84bc0d626a84dc37e429d917a:1

value
1354525
script pubkey
OP_0 OP_PUSHBYTES_20 ef38a680509f00ff41dbd5cabc4d228ef1197bf6
address
bc1qauu2dqzsnuq07swm6h9tcnfz3mc3j7lkdxk6lz
transaction
de5f29dadac128e6285d4e16d2a823845948e4d84bc0d626a84dc37e429d917a
confirmations
138985
spent
true